Output 854900eb79cd50382957950ecd82462f8c1943d2c8e282e5cbb577fc28079624:0

value
644636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 283603d18b1daeace2347e7cde25d954c6735f62 OP_EQUALVERIFY OP_CHECKSIG
address
14fcjhLGprFhJFheAtRQHiA47bBdLVVdx9
transaction
854900eb79cd50382957950ecd82462f8c1943d2c8e282e5cbb577fc28079624
confirmations
321622
spent
true